For mountain bike tours in Hanoi, Soc Son mountain is an ideal base, surrounded by mountains and forest hill, all crisscrossed with off-road adventure and trails. On this trip , Soc Son mountain biking tours have been specially selected to cater for all levels, whether you are an advanced rider , or just a beginner. You will riding with mix of any kind level of mountain bike , start with asphalt road, then dirt road, trails, single track and down hill.

After more than an hour traveling by car, you will go to Soc Son mountain, where you will experience the terrain mountain bike journey with us..After receiving the infomation about your trip , we will share with you the necessary information about the journey today.
Let’s get started! We will ride more than 5 km of asphal flat road then 5 km dirt roads with climb up to mountain, then dirt trails, the cycling route will cross forest hill, villages and rice fields.
Then you will enter the first slope of mountain climb , more than 5km uphill with a height of more than 300m altitude , then you will ride on a flat terrain trails over 10km cross the forests, then we going downhill more than 8km. ( Total biking 28-32 km from 3-4 hours )
This is where you will take a break to eat, interact with people and then get on the car to Ha Noi

Hanoi, the capital of Vietnam, is a vibrant city steeped in history and culture. Known for its French colonial architecture, bustling Old Quarter, and rich culinary scene, Hanoi offers a unique blend of traditional and modern experiences.
Hoan Kiem Lake is a serene oasis in the heart of Hanoi, surrounded by lush greenery and historical landmarks. The lake is a popular spot for locals and tourists to relax and enjoy the scenery.
The Old Quarter is the historic and cultural heart of Hanoi, featuring narrow streets lined with traditional shops, temples, and colonial-era architecture. It's a vibrant area with a rich history and bustling atmosphere.
The Temple of Literature is a historic Confucian temple dedicated to education and literature. It's a serene and culturally significant site, featuring beautiful architecture and a peaceful garden.
The Ho Chi Minh Mausoleum is a significant historical site where the embalmed body of Vietnam's revolutionary leader, Ho Chi Minh, is displayed. The mausoleum is a place of pilgrimage and a symbol of Vietnam's history.
The Hanoi Opera House is a stunning example of French colonial architecture, featuring elegant design and a rich history. It's a popular venue for cultural performances and events.
